Bulls Say, Bears Say
Bulls Say
Net-cash Balance SheetMinimal leverage and substantial equity provide financial flexibility to fund research, product development and strategic programs while reducing solvency risk during automotive demand or program-cycle volatility.
Positive Cash GenerationPositive operating and free cash flow demonstrates that Mobileye’s production-vehicle technology model can generate cash despite reported losses, supporting investment in autonomy and improving resilience through industry cycles.
Higher EyeQ Volumes And 2026 GuidanceRaised revenue guidance, higher expected EyeQ shipments and customer volume outperformance indicate continued deployment of Mobileye’s core platform, strengthening scale, OEM integration and the foundation for future content growth.
Bears Say
Severe Reported Profitability WeaknessLarge accounting and operating losses weaken earnings quality and have reduced the equity base, leaving the long-term investment case dependent on sustained cost control and conversion of adjusted margins into durable GAAP profitability.
CEO Succession RiskShashua has led Mobileye for nearly three decades and shaped its technology strategy. Although the transition is presented as orderly, replacing a founder creates execution and innovation-continuity risk during expansion into autonomy and robotics.
Slower Adoption Of Advanced AutonomyMulti-supplier strategies and cautious OEM scaling can delay adoption of Mobileye’s higher-content systems, limiting near-term mix improvement and slowing the path from established ADAS volumes to more valuable autonomous-driving platforms.

Company Description
Mobileye Global, Inc. Class A
Mobileye Global Inc. is at the forefront of developing and deploying sophisticated adv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S) and autonomous driving technologies worldwide. Its diverse array of offerings includes Driver Assist, a suite of ADAS and autonomous vehicle capabilities that prioritize safety by providing real-time detection of road users, geometry, semantics, and markings, leading to timely alerts and emergency interventions. Complementing this, Cloud-Enhanced Driver Assist furnishes drivers with immediate, cloud-informed interpretations of their surroundings. The company also features its Mobileye SuperVision family of products, which spans from the concise SuperVision Lite, an effective driver assistance solution, to the more comprehensive SuperVision. The latter is an advanced assisted point-to-point navigation system, functional across various road types, and integrates cloud-based enhancements such as road experience management, alongside supporting seamless over-the-air updates. For higher levels of autonomy, Mobileye offers Mobileye Chauffeur, a next-generation solution, and Mobileye Drive, a robust Level 4 autonomous system that includes self-driving vehicle platforms and autonomous mobility-as-a-service options. Founded in 1999, Mobileye Global Inc. maintains its headquarters in Jerusalem, Israel, and operates as a subsidiary of Intel Overseas Funding Corporation.

Earnings Call Sentiment|Positive
The call conveyed a broadly positive operational and financial narrative: Mobileye demonstrated volume outperformance, strong profitability (adjusted operating income up 46% and margin expansion to 31%), increased full-year revenue and profit guidance, healthy first-half operating cash flow (~$210M), and tangible progress on strategic initiatives including robotaxi public testing and humanoid robotics milestones. Notable near-term negatives include modest ASP pressure from China export mix, SuperVision timing and memory cost headwinds, a Q3 revenue guide implying a YoY decline (~5%–6%), and some volatility/lag in the cash realization of an otherwise significant R&D credit.
